]> gitweb.hhaalo.de Git - sane-kds-s2000w-net.git/commitdiff
add test for read scanner url
authorBastian Dehn <hhaalo@arcor.de>
Sat, 2 Mar 2024 13:06:22 +0000 (14:06 +0100)
committerBastian Dehn <hhaalo@arcor.de>
Sat, 2 Mar 2024 13:06:22 +0000 (14:06 +0100)
src/kds_s2000w_config.c
src/kds_s2000w_net.conf
tests/kds_s2000w_read_config_tests.c

index acf244244b84acb0521bb3fd3daa2a770383eac8..6002fc7a429a567963f51b8d119cf821a964d432 100644 (file)
@@ -2,5 +2,5 @@
 
 void loadConfig(program_config* config)
 {
-       return;
+       config->scanner_url = "";
 }
\ No newline at end of file
index 02a20838f904aa6795cb4ed398905a7f7834bca5..bce4ac9c77f9b7edce96a40cee7087b44a13127a 100644 (file)
@@ -1,3 +1,3 @@
 # scanner_url = http://scanner.example.com
-scanner_url = http://scanner.lan.hhaalo.de
+scanner_url = http://scanner.example.com
 
index 893d536a1f5627f6b2c1eee78fde3293b21a2817..a677513a3bd79b3eb4fc04d903e95a6b9081ef95 100644 (file)
@@ -3,6 +3,12 @@
 
 START_TEST(kds_s2000w_config_read_parameter)
 {
-       ck_assert_int_eq(1, 2);
+       program_config* config = malloc(sizeof(program_config));
+       loadConfig(config);
+
+       ck_assert_str_eq(config->scanner_url, "http://scanner.example.com");
+
+       free(config);
+       config = NULL;
 }
 END_TEST
\ No newline at end of file